Where does “ดินแดนในภาวะทรัสตี” come from?

ดินแดนในภาวะทรัสตี (Thai) comes from Thai ภาวะทรัสตี, from English trusteeship, from English trustee, from English -ee, from French -ée, from Middle French -ee, from Latin -eus, from Ancient Greek -εῖος — Creates adjectives from verb stems.

ดินแดนในภาวะทรัสตี (Thai): trust territory
